#a0b288 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a0b288 is composed of 62.7% red, 69.8%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.6%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 85.7 degrees, a saturation of 21.4% and a lightness of 61.6%. #a0b288 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#416511.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

● #a0b288 color description : Dark grayish green.
#a0b288 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a0b288 has RGB values of R:160, G:178,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 10531464.
